As Jack and Ashi travel through a time portal to return to the past, Aku intervenes at the last moment. He knocks Jack into a "pocket locked between time"—a realm where the future and past collide. To escape, Jack must fight his way through a "twisted version" of his previous adventures, revisiting classic locations and encountering past enemies and allies.

The game perfectly captures the tone of Samurai Jack : somber, poetic, yet action-driven. The original voice actors (Phil LaMarr as Jack, Greg Baldwin as Aku) reprise their roles, and the writing feels like lost episodes. French localization is excellent — subtitles and dubbing are faithful to the French broadcast style, making it a treat for francophone fans.
Confirmed as canon by series creator Genndy Tartakovsky, featuring an alternative scenario to the show's finale.
